Name two ways a writer can appeal to pathos

English
1 answer:
mel-nik [20]3 years ago
6 0
A writer can appeal to pathos in two actually very simple ways that most people don't even realize:
Having slow or somber music can cause listeners to begin to feel sad, therefore starting to have pity.
Another popular way is by telling a somber story (aka a sob story) to appeal to the emotions and humanity of the intended audience.
